Who we are:
Tahua Group’s vision is to create a great Kiwi business. You may not have heard of Tahua Group, but you’ll know some of our well-loved brands: Burger King, Starbucks, Popeyes, Number One Shoes, Hannah's, Torpedo 7, The Outlet and Resonate Health. Proudly Kiwi-owned and operated, inspired by a common vision and a shared passion for hospitality and retail, we strive to serve our communities in a truly unique way based on our heritage in Aotearoa.
Each business celebrates its own unique culture; however, we are all connected through the Tahua values of “better”, “manaakitanga” and “whanaungatanga”.
Why you will love this role:
As a People & Culture Business Partner, you’ll become a credible trusted advisor and be able to coach leaders at all levels – including first time or developing managers. Your calm, pragmatic and solutions-focused approach will build capability and confidence across all people matters.
Being in the action-packed retail and hospitality sector, there is no chance of boredom. You’ll partner closely with operational leaders to help them to handle people issues smoothly, balancing risk, fairness and common sense. It’s a role where you’ll see the impact of your work quickly and where relationships really matter.
What you will bring to the role:
You’re practical, resilient, and comfortable in busy environments. You’ll also have:
- Around 5+ years’ experience in HR or P&C Business Partner roles, ideally in retail, hospitality or other fast‑paced settings
- Strong NZ employment law knowledge and confidence handling multiple ER matters at once (union/collective experience is a bonus)
- Good commercial judgement — you understand the business impact of people decisions
- A natural coaching style and the ability to build trust with leaders at all levels
- Clear, plain‑English communication and strong emotional intelligence
- Confidence using HR systems and people data, with a genuine commitment to inclusion and Tahua’s values
